Foods and Strategies to Alleviate Pregnancy-Related Nausea.

Morning sickness or pregnancy-related nausea can be uncomfortable for expectant mothers. These foods and methods may reduce pregnancy nausea:

Ginger naturally reduces nausea. Ginger tea, candies, and ale are options. Grating fresh ginger into hot water and drinking it as tea helps some ladies.

Before getting out of bed, eat plain crackers or dry toast to soothe your stomach. Keep some bedside to snack on before waking up.

Avoiding Trigger Foods: Know what makes you sick and avoid it. Hot, oily, or sweet foods are common triggers.

Some women get nausea relief by inhaling or sucking on a lemon wedge. Additionally, lemon water or lemonade can help.

Drink plenty of water throughout the day to avoid dehydration and nausea. Drink water, herbal teas, or electrolyte-replenishing liquids.

Strong smells can make you sick, so avoid cooking or being around them. Open windows or use a fan to air out your home.

Each woman's pregnancy-related nausea is different, so it may take some trial and error to find what works for you. If your nausea is severe or persistent, visit your doctor for personalized advice and treatment options.
